Skip to content
Work from my compilers class, in which we implemented an AST, a few optimizations, and linear scan register allocation for a subset of the C language.
Branch: master
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Type Name Latest commit message Commit time
Failed to load latest commit information.
docs
in_class
project_1
project_2
project_3
short_assignments
.gitmodules
LICENSE

README.md

CS 57

Summary

Work and solutions from my compilers class, COSC 57, at Dartmouth College, taught by Vasantha Kommineni.

Structure

There were three large assignments that we worked on in class. There are folders that contain the solutions to each part that are in the folders named: project_{1, 2, 3}.

Each folder has their own README and build files.

You can’t perform that action at this time.